Product detailed description

RC model of a car with a licensed Citroen C3 WRC Rally body designed for advanced RC drivers.

The model is powered by a powerful, actively cooled brushless sensor motor 3974 2500KV. Power is transmitted to all four wheels via robust metal CVD drive shafts with ball bearings. This ensures precise transmission of engine power to high-grip road or off-road tires. The chassis, gears, center differential and axle differentials are made of metal and offer maximum stability and durability.

The finely adjustable chassis with metal oil dampers and integrated gyroscope ensure optimal control on any terrain. The 120A ESC controller with sensor allows for particularly sensitive acceleration. Integrated LED lighting with various modes allows driving on asphalt or off-road even in poor light conditions.

The high-quality remote control offers comprehensive adjustment options, such as dual rate steering and throttle, including stepless adjustment of end points and maximum speed. The waterproof housing and equally protected digital servo controls make the model suitable for unlimited outdoor use on almost any surface. The package also includes a powerful Li-Pol 4S 5000mAh/14.8V 35C battery and charger.

Run-in of the new electric motor
New model with engine, needs to be run in first. Before starting to use the DC electric motor, it is definitely recommended to run it. Some manufacturers require it as a condition for recognizing a possible engine claim. The purpose of the run-in is to seat the rotating parts well, smooth the friction surfaces of the contacts, and grind the carbons into the correct shape. The current enters the motor on the commutator surfaces using the so-called carbons, which may not have a perfectly adapted shape from production. If the new motor is loaded to the maximum without a previous run-in, the commutator surface or the carbons may be damaged due to large "sparking". The run-in will allow the carbons to settle on the commutator as perfectly as possible. Thus, the carbons will wear out less and last longer.

Electric motor run-in procedure:
-If you have a new RC model car or boat in which the engine is already mounted, proceed as follows. Place the model on the mat so that the wheels rotate above the surface. Let the engine run at the lowest possible speed for at least 20-30 minutes. You can then drive the model for 20-30 minutes at a lower speed and gradually increase the speed. Drive the model at full power only after the run-in phase has passed.

-If you have a new engine that has not yet been installed in the model, you can do the run-in in the traditional, proven way by immersing it in water. Connect the motor to the ESC controller and lower it by the cables vertically down into a container of clean water. Start the engine at low speed and let it run for 10-15 minutes. Then you can gradually increase the speed for a few minutes up to the maximum. finally, take the motor out of the water and let it run for a while to blow the water out of the motor. You can mount a run-in engine in the model and you can immediately drive at full power. You don't have to worry about the engine submerged in water. It will work normally and the water will cool it during the run-in. In addition, it washes out carbon particles during grinding (the water visibly darkens).

Protection against overheating of the electric motor:
Since the stator is made up of permanent magnets, it is good to know that these magnets gradually lose their "power". However, temperature also has a big impact. Each electric motor heats up during operation and can reach a temperature of 60°C (therefore, the motor must never be touched with bare hands after driving!). However, if the engine is not cooled or cooled insufficiently, or if it is driven for a long time at maximum speed, it may overheat and thus weaken the magnets. Even after cooling down, the engine will no longer reach its previous performance. Of course, other parts of the engine can also be damaged by high heat. It is therefore advisable to change the load mode, or to drive with two smaller accumulators with a break for replacement and cooling, rather than with one large-capacity one for a long time at full power.

Electric motor replacement, tuning:
If you decide to replace the electric motor in this model, pay attention to the following recommendations.
The new motor should be of the same type (size), have the same number of turns and the same supply voltage value as the original one. That way, you will be sure that the model will retain its original driving characteristics.
If you are planning a tuning motor, first of all, check whether the original ESC controller in the model will be able to work with the tuning motor, in order not to burn the ESC controller, or to prevent the ESC-motor system from working. When tuning a motor, it is usually necessary to replace a pinion with a different number of teeth.
